AFTER two weeks of exclusive use for members only, Westbury Golf course is once again open to the general public.
“It’s been extremely busy with members delighted to be able to play again after lockdown, but we are now keen to allow our Pay and Play customers the opportunity to enjoy a round.” said Bob Rawlings, club secretary.
“We will open officially for Pay and Play on Friday 29th May and expect golfers to be really pleased to get out playing.
“The weather looks great for golf, the sun is still shining, the course is looking fantastic and it is good to be back and fully running again.
“We’ve got a new online booking system which you can find on our website http://www.westburygolfclub.co.uk/ and we’ve put all the measures in place to keep people safe.
“People can play in twos if they maintain social distancing and follow Government guidelines. You have to book in advance and there is 20 minutes between tee times.
“Safety is obviously our main concern, and special measures have been put in place to help people ‘Play Safe including:
- Waiting in your car until 10 minutes before your tee off.
- Ensuring the flag stick is not touched, with a hole liner used to stop the ball falling below the surface.
“Initially people can book in pairs with charges at £36 per pair for golf at any time and £24 per pair for golf after 4pm.”
“The course is open from 8am to 8pm daily.”
